Key Features

• High Efficiency, 500mA Buck Plus 300mA VLDO™Regulator
• Auto Start-Up Powers VLDO/Linear Regulator Output Prior to Buck Regulator Output
• Independent High Efficiency, 500mA Buck (VIN: 2.7V to 5.5V)
• 300mA VLDO Regulator with 30mA Standalone Mode
• No External Schottky Diodes Required
• Buck Output Voltage Range: 0.8V to 5V
• VLDO Input Voltage Range (LVIN): 0.9V to 5.5V
• VLDO Output Voltage Range VLDO: 0.4V to 4.1V
• Selectable Fixed Frequency, Pulse-Skip Operation or Burst Mode®Operation
• Short-Circuit Protected
• Current Mode Operation for Excellent Line and Load Transient Response
• Constant Frequency Operation: 2.25MHz
• Low Dropout Buck Operation: 100% Duty Cycle
• Small, Thermally Enhanced, 10-Lead (3mm × 3mm) DFN Package

The LTC3541-1 combines a synchronous buck DC/DC converter with a very low dropout linear regulator (VLDO) to provide up to two output voltages from a single input voltage with minimal external components. When configured for dual output operation, the LTC3541-1’s auto start-up feature will bring the VLDO/linear regulator output into regulation in a controlled manner prior to enabling the Buck regulator output without the need for external pin control. Buck output prior to VLDO/linear regulator output sequencing may also be obtained via external pin control. The input voltage range is ideally suited for Li-Ion battery-powered applications, as well as powering sub-3.3V logic from 5V or 3.3V rails.The synchronous buck converter provides a high efficiency output, typically 90%, capable of providing up to 500mA of continuous output current while switching at 2.25MHz, allowing the use of small surface mount inductors and capacitors. A mode-select pin allows Burst Mode operation to be enabled for higher efficiency at light load currents, or disabled for lower noise, constant frequency operation.The VLDO regulator provides a low noise, low voltage output capable of providing up to 300mA of continuous output current using only a 2.2µF ceramic capacitor.
